SHIPPING AND RECEIVING MATERIALS HANDLER









CLASS PURPOSE








To ship, receive, and deliver supplies, materials and equipment, and maintain inventory control and records; perform related work.








GENERAL INFORMATION








These positions involve lifting and carrying objects weighing up to 50 pounds.








PRINCIPAL ACCOUNTABILITIES








1. Shipping and receiving. Typical duties: receives and unloads freight both manually or with equipment such as forklifts and pallet jacks; checks for damaged goods; verifies quantity and quality of order; verifies items received with purchase order; wraps, packages, and ships supplies; delivers and retrieves supplies to and from work or storage areas; tags and issues supplies; stocks shelves and rotates inventory; may receive, store, and ship flammable, explosive or caustic and hazardous material; may assemble and move furniture; may maintain equipment and vehicles.

2. Inventory maintenance and clerical. Typical duties: participates in physical inventories of warehouse and/or supply yard; maintains inventory records by adding or deleting supplies as they are shipped or received; operates a personal computer to access, enter, and correct information; answers phones and provides information using customer service skills; may provide advice regarding supplies or property including price and availability; may prepare damage claims for supervisor's review and signature; may coordinate disposal of surplus property and manage records retention.








M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S








Some knowledge of basic math skills such as adding, subtracting, multiplying, and dividing.

Experience: handling, storing, and shipping materials or supplies; operating material handling equipment; accessing information on a computer; reviewing documents for accuracy and completeness.

Willingness to: be trained on the operation of power and/or hand tools; greet individuals, answer phones, and provide information to customers; bend, stoop, lift and move objects weighing up to 50 pounds; stand and walk continuously throughout an 8 hour shift; work in dusty and dirty conditions; handle and store hazardous materials; clean and maintain a safe working environment.
